Chhali Bokra is an inhabited village in Jhadol Tehsil of Udaipur district, Rajasthan. Its Census village code is 106312, the Census 2011 record lists 1,154 people in 220 households and the reported area is 1,721 hectares. The local references include Jhadol CD Block and the nearest town reference is Udaipur at about 75 km.

Population and Social Groups
The Census 2011 record lists 1,154 people in 220 households, with 591 male residents and 563 female residents. The average household size is 5.25, and SC share is 0% and ST share is 99.05% for Chhali Bokra. Population density works out to about 67.05 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y
Land-use records for Chhali Bokra show that reported agricultural commodities include Makki, Cotton Seed and Wheat and net sown area is 87 hectares. These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
